Nutella Rolls

quantity

Snacks

quantity

8 people

time

180 minutes

difficulty

Difficulty Medium

Oliveira da Serra swipe

Drag photos to navigate

Ingredients

to taste: Oliveira da Serra Classic Extra Virgin Olive Oil

250 ml milk

60g unsalted butter, cubed

15 g yeast

500g white flour

100g sugar

2 eggs

1 teaspoon salt

5 tablespoons of Nutella

30 g chopped hazelnuts

Cooking Mode

  1. Start by heating the milk. Add the cubed butter, stirring constantly. Set aside.
  2. Mix the flour, sugar, and salt. Beat briefly, then add the yeast, one egg, and the milk with the butter. Using an electric mixer on low speed, beat some more. Increase the speed and continue beating until the dough is smooth and elastic.
  3. Transfer the dough to a floured work surface and shape it into a ball. Grease a bowl with olive oil and place the dough inside. 4. Cover with a clean kitchen towel and let it rise inside the oven for 2 hours.
  4. Cover with a clean kitchen towel and let it rise inside the oven for 2 hours.
  5. Remove the dough from the bowl and place it on a lightly floured work surface. Using a rolling pin, roll out the dough into a large rectangle. Do not roll the dough too thin.
  6. On one half of the rectangle, spread the Nutella, sprinkle with chopped hazelnuts, and drizzle with a little olive oil. Fold the other half of the rectangle over the filling. Roll the dough lightly once more to seal the two parts together.
  7.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 180°C.
  8. Cut the rectangle into 2-cm strips. Roll each strip into a log, starting by tucking one end inside.
  9. Place the rolls on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and brush them with beaten egg. Bake for about 20 minutes.
  10. Sprinkle with more chopped hazelnuts and serve!
